I used Gorilla Polyurethane glue for gluing strip in a sometimes unheated garage over the winter with several days below freezing. The polyurethane glue worked well although it takes longer to cure when it is very cold.

I used Titebond II on several strips when the temperature was near freezing and it did not hold.

I would store either glue inside in a heated place until you are ready to use it Once Titebond freezes, you should throw it out.
